Cost-Control / Controlling
In construction project management, controlling is a main element for steering projects. Controlling involves compiling and regularly analyzing the main technical and commercial reports of a project in progress which are created by the individual divisions. Within the scope of comparing the original project specifications (target/actual comparison) with the actual state achieved, deviations are detected, analyzed and any necessary action taken for steering the project. Major deviations are worked into the project on an ongoing basis. This makes it possible to reevaluate the project with modified target specifications at project conclusion.
